Step 2: Click on New Label; this opens a dialogue box ... Sequentially Numbered Labels (Microsoft Word) In the top-left label, type the word Exhibit, followed by a space. Press Ctrl+F9. Word inserts a pair of field braces in the label. Type SEQ and a space. Type a name for this sequence of numbers, such as "exhibit" (without the quote marks). Press F9. The field is collapsed and a number appears in your label.

However, if they are labels for separate individual ... Create and print labels - support.microsoft.com Go to Mailings > Labels. Select Options and choose a label vendor and product to use. Select OK. If you don't see your product number, select New Label and configure a custom label. Type an address or other information in the Address box (text only). To use an address from your contacts list select Insert Address .

Labels Template (Mailings) on Web based Word - Microsoft Community Word for the web (the online version of Word) and the desktop application Word are two completely different programs with a similar interface. Both are produced by Microsoft and both can edit the same files to some extent, but they do not have the same features. For the most part, the online version is a reduced-feature program.

Formatting Labels (Microsoft Word) All you need to do is type in your label, as you regularly do, select the portion of the text you want to format, and then right-click on the selection. Word displays a Context menu from which you can choose Font or Paragraph. Use either one to make your label look exactly the way you want it. When you are done, go ahead and click on New Document.
